Don't overlook the value of a community-focused credit union like Hope Credit Union. While they may have a different membership structure, they are a vital resource for many in our area. Credit unions are not-for-profit, which often translates to lower fees, better savings rates, and a strong emphasis on member service. Opening an account at Hope Credit Union means becoming a member-owner. They are particularly known for their commitment to economic development in underserved communities, making your banking relationship a part of a larger mission.
Before you choose, take a practical approach. Make a list of what's most important to you: Is it avoiding monthly fees, having a branch close to home, exceptional customer service, or powerful digital tools? Call or visit these local institutions—Regions, Trustmark, and Hope Credit Union—to ask about their current account promotions, fee schedules, and ATM networks.
